Australia was on the road to recovery with new coronavirus infections almost stamped out, Prime Minister Scott Morrison said on Tuesday hospitals will resume many elective surgeries and schools will be re-opened for more children.
As part of broad social distancing restrictions, Australia in March banned all non-emergency surgeries to free-up hospital beds amid expectations of a surge in coronavirus cases.
